My initial professional interest was in treating complex Craniofacial Anomalies and birth defects through a combination of orthodontics and surgery. This interest was confirmed during a summer fellowship at Southwestern Medical Center/Childrens Hospital in Dallas, after my third year of dental school.

I desired an orthodontic residency based in a large medical center, where I would have the opportunity to be part of life-changing treatments. In 1993, I arrived at Vanderbilt Medical Center, where the Orthodontics Division was within the Department of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ery and Section of Surgical Sciences. Vanderbilt had a very active Craniofacial Team which treated the most complex syndromes to the simpler cases of Cleft Lip and Palate.

After completing my residency, I was generously offered a full-time faculty position, which allowed me to continue this work. Concurrently, I was teaching orthodontic biomechanics, diagnosis, and treatment planning to the training residents and fellows.

I have exclusively practiced orthodontics for 27 years and have operated my own practice, Hillsboro Orthodontics, since 1998. At some point, I would like to return to teaching the next generation of orthodontists.
